14:22 — We confirmed that the Larkspur Gateway's cursor pagination began returning duplicate pages after the 14:05 cache deploy. Plugin authors iterating past page 40 of the /collections endpoint would have received stale cursors, causing repeated records. The regression was isolated to the cursor-signing service at Brindlewood DC. Rollback completed at 14:19 and cursors re-validated. The affected deploy can be identified by the token below.

pipeline stamp: htk9_608b8770b

# Service Accounts: String Extraction

The `extract-i18n` script pulls translatable strings from all Bramblewick repos and pushes them to the Glossa service. It runs under the `i18n-extractor` service account. Do not run it under your personal account; Glossa rate-limits individual users aggressively. The account has write access to the staging catalog only. Set the token in your shell before invoking the script. The current staging token is below.

API key for kahap-kafog: zpat15_6qzxZ7YR8aDwjmp

# Eventspine Schema Registry — environment file
#
# Read this before touching anything during an incident. The registry
# validates every producer's schema fingerprint against the compatibility
# store; if the store credential is absent, validation fails closed and
# all publishes are rejected, which looks like a total event outage.
# Restart order: registry first, then brokers.
# The store credential belongs on the very next line.

env line for fajop-taguf: VAULT_KEY20=82a8caa7b14c704c3638